Descrizione del lavoro
Role overview
This opportunity is for a night-shift emergency care and support representative based in Canada. The role supports international students and host families during overnight hours, helping maintain safety, stability, and continuity when urgent issues come up.
You will be the first contact for after-hours emergencies, handling sensitive or high-pressure situations with speed and composure. The work blends crisis response, case handling, and detailed administrative coordination in a fully remote setting.
The position calls for someone who can evaluate situations, calm tensions, and work with internal teams and other stakeholders to determine the right next steps. Clear communication, empathy, and sound judgment are central to success in this role.
This is a mission-driven position where your support has a direct impact on student well-being.
Key accountabilities
- Serve as the main overnight contact for incoming calls and urgent incidents involving students and host families.
- Assess the urgency and seriousness of each situation, provide immediate support, and escalate when needed for proper resolution.
- Handle crisis situations with calm, including early de-escalation and first-line intervention.
- Record incidents carefully and keep thorough case notes and system updates in internal platforms.
- Work with internal teams to escalate complex matters and ensure timely follow-through.
- Check student and host-family documentation for completeness and accuracy.
- Assist with placement-related work, including matching students with host families for new or emergency placements.
- Carry out administrative duties such as data entry, file handling, scheduling support, and system maintenance.
- Keep overnight operations running smoothly, including rotating weekend and holiday coverage.
Requirements
You should be comfortable staying composed in stressful situations and working independently in a remote overnight environment while balancing urgent communication and structured admin work.
- At least 1 year of experience in customer service, client support, or a similar fast-moving environment.
- Strong spoken and written English skills; French may be helpful depending on the region.
- Demonstrated ability to calm difficult or emotionally charged situations with professionalism and empathy.
- Ability to work independently overnight on a rotating schedule.
- Strong organization and attention to detail for accurate records and case tracking.
- Comfort using standard digital tools such as email, spreadsheets, databases, and case management software.
- Background in education, international programs, or multicultural settings is an advantage.
- Post-secondary education in a related area is preferred, though not mandatory.
